| 释义 | ba·ro·ni·al \bəˈrōnēəl, -nyəl\ adjective
 Etymology: barony + -al
 1.  : of or relating to a baron or the baronage
 2.  : splendid, stately, spacious, ample
 < a baronial room >
 < the logs are of baronial dimensions — George Santayana >
 3. of an evelope  : being smaller and squarer than envelopes used for ordinary commercial purposes and designed especially for short social or personal correspondence or business announcements
